MISHAWAKA, Ind. -- Taco Evolution is a new restaurant in Mishawaka that is putting a unique spin on the traditional taco menu.
This new restaurant, located at 102 Lincolnway East, will open Thursday featuring dishes like Korean Barbecue Brisket Tacos, Buffalo Fried Chicken Tacos and more.
“It’s all about the flavor, it’s all about the quality and it’s all about the presentation. When I go out for tacos, I realize everywhere you go it’s basically the same thing. So why not do something and think outside the box,” said Samuel Ramos, Chef and Owner of Taco Evolution.
Ramos mentioned that their current menu took years to perfect and will continue to expand over time.
Open hours are set for 11 a.m. to 11 p.m. on Fridays and Saturdays and 11 a.m. to 9:30 p.m. from Monday through Thursday.
